Update re: VIDEOs-World's DANGEROUS Drug Lord's Physical & Mental Torture By Guards

Beauty-Queen Wife of El Chapo Says She Fears for Her Husband's Life in Jail
>Where He is Being 'Punished' by Prison Guards

  • Emma Coronel Aispuro said Altiplano jail guards are 'punishing' El Chapo
  • Said he is constantly watched by guards, even while using the bathroom
  • Aispuro fears he is not eating well and is not being allowed to sleep
  • El Chapo said this week that he is turning into a 'zombie' because guards will not let him to sleep for more than two hours at a time
  • He is waiting to find out if he will be extradited to the U.S. on drugs charges
Daily Mail UK, 20 February 2016

The third wife of cartel kingpin Joaquin 'El Chapo' Guzman says she fears for his life in jail after reports of harsh treatment at the hands of prison guards.


Emma Coronel Aispuro, who married El Chapo in 2007 when she was 18 and he was 47, said guards at Altiplano jail where the Sinaloa cartel boss is being kept are punishing him for escaping.

Aispuro said: 'They say they are not punishing him, of course they are. They are with him all day, watching him in his cell.

'They are there every hour, they will not let him sleep and give him no privacy, even to go to the bathroom. I think every person has the right to have at least the vital things that make them human.'

Addressing El Chapo directly, she added: 'I fear for your life, I do not know if you are eating well. In general, we do not know what the situation is because we have not been allowed to seen him.

Her comments came days after it was reported that El Chapo is being turned into a 'zombie' by prison guards who will not let him sleep for more than two hours at a time.The drug baron's lawyer, Juan Pablo Badillo, said that El Chapo feels he is the victim of 'physical and mental torture'.

El Chapo allegedly told Mr Badillo: 'They are turning me into a zombie, they won't let me sleep, now there is nothing else I want but for them to let me sleep.'

The drugs lord had been serving a sentence at the prison when he escaped in July 2015 through a 1.2-mile tunnel which his cartel members dug from nearby land.

With suspected help from the inside, he managed to climb through the bottom of his shower where there happened to be a blind spot in the cell.


He was recaptured last month after seven months on the run.
The authorities took him back to the maximum security jail the Altiplano prison in central Mexico while he waits to see if he will be extradited to the U.S. on drug trafficking charges.

However, since his recapture, the authorities are taking no chances of him escaping again.
The jail has reportedly installed 400 new cameras and they hope to add another 600 to that by April.

According to local media reports, motion sensors also sense his every move, dogs have been trained to detect his scent, steel rods reinforce the floor and metal detectors stand outside the door.

But according to his lawyer, what most concerns him is lack of sleep.
Mr Badillo added: 'He describes it as a brutal torture, it is similar to what they did to Stalin in the 40s and 50s in Russia.'

Mexican officials have said their main concern is making sure Guzman does not escape again before his extradition to the United States to face charges there.

Last week, it was reported that he was willing to plead guilty in the United States - as long as he is not jailed in a maximum-security prison.

The Sinaloa cartel leader believes he would enjoy better treatment in an American cell compared to the 'extreme freezing conditions' of his current Mexican lock-up where he 'fears for his life'.

However, he will only plead guilty if US prosecutors promise to spare him from its most brutal institutions 'where he would not see the light of the sun for more than an hour a day'.

Another lawyer José Refugio Rodríguez told Univision earlier this month:

'I fear for his life.
'If anyone is subjected to such cold temperatures - so cold, extremely cold - they could get very sick.
'We are going to work the extradition so that the United States doesn't find a man on his knees, begging for help.

But Mr Badillo added he did not have much time to talk about possible extradition to the U.S. with El Chapo during a prison visit on Monday.

The lawyer told CNN El Chapo said:

'"We have to talk about it. But I want to be judged by Mexican laws."
